Wiley acquires assets of FIZ Chemie Berlin - January 16, 2013

Publisher John Wiley & Sons, Inc. has announced that it has acquired the assets of the FIZ Chemie Berlin, a provider of online database products for organic and industrial chemists. Naturwissenschaften – The Science of Nature celebrates 100 years - January 16, 2013

STM publisher Springer has announced that its flagship multidisciplinary science journal Naturwissenschaften – The Science of Nature is celebrating its 100th anniversary in 2013.
